【PyOpenGL】~ 点表示 ~【v0.02】
OpenGL
点表示
点表示
# -*- coding: utf-8 -*-
from OpenGL.GL import *
from OpenGL.GLU import *
from OpenGL.GLUT import *
import sys
def init():
glClearColor(0.0, 0.0, 0.0, 1.0)
glMatrixMode(GL_PROJECTION)
glLoadIdentity()
gluOrtho2D(-1.0, 1.0, -1.0, 1.0)
def display():
glClear(GL_COLOR_BUFFER_BIT)
glColor3f(1.0, 0.0, 0.0)
glPointSize(3.0)
glBegin(GL_POINTS)
glVertex2f(0.0, 0.0)
glEnd()
glFlush()
def main():
glutInit(sys.argv)
glutInitDisplayMode(GLUT_RGB | GLUT_SINGLE)
glutInitWindowSize(300, 300)
glutInitWindowPosition(100, 100)
glutCreateWindow("OpenGL")
glutDisplayFunc(display)
init()
glutMainLoop()
if __name__ == "__main__":
main()